McGraw Hill Fundamentals Of Molecular Spectroscopy by Colin N Banwell and Elaine M McCash
This edition of Dr. Banwell's highly popular text retains the features which have made it so attractive to students and lecturers over the years. It remains an elementary and non-mathematical introduction to molecular spectroscopy that emphasizes the overall unity of the subject and offers a pictorial perception rather than a mathematical description of the principles of spectroscopy.
• Heavily illustrated with many new, clear modern diagrams
• Retains its non-mathematical and easily understandable style
• Addition of new chapter on spectroscopy of surfaces and solids
